" How about this...you could still have headhunter 'absorb your enemies' powers' but instead of actually getting the literal buffs the rare had you get a small boost based on the class of buff you're absorbing. So for each offensive buff you absorb you get a stacking 1% more damage for the duration, and for each defensive buff you get 1% damage reduction ...capped at some reasonable level like 10-15% that doesn't trivialize the game and essentially negate every build choice you've made. There's are so many ways you could keep this item in game and make it good but not mandatory and game breaking. But I dunno, it's basically so bad in it's current state that it feels like it can only be intentional. |

The problem is that temple runners mass printed HH and made it available – and therefore auto-include – for everyone. It’s a godly item and should be accordingly hard to acquire. Just like mirrors.
Right now, HH is invalidating every other belt in the game as soon as you have 7 or 8 divs lying around, which you can make in two T15 maps by selling basic commodities. |
